A case converter is a text transformation tool that changes the capitalization of your text. Whether you need to fix accidentally caps-locked sentences, format headings for a blog post, or prepare content for social media, a case converter saves time and eliminates manual retyping.
Our free online tool supports multiple case styles — from simple uppercase and lowercase to title case, sentence case, and more advanced options like toggle and inverse case.

Title case capitalizes the first letter of major words in a title. Small words like "a", "the", and "and" typically stay lowercase unless they appear at the beginning or end of the title.
Sentence case capitalizes only the first letter of each sentence. The rest of the words remain lowercase, just like a normal written sentence.
